Commit be5de7ac by qinjianhui

fix: 订单拦截功能接口联调

parent c7d581fe
...@@ -116,9 +116,9 @@ export function getFactoryOrderNewLogApi(id: number | string) { ...@@ -116,9 +116,9 @@ export function getFactoryOrderNewLogApi(id: number | string) {
} }
export function getOperationOrderByIdApi(id: number | string) { export function getOperationOrderByIdApi(id: number | string) {
return axios.get<never, BaseRespData<operateOrderListData[]>>( return axios.get<never, BaseRespData<operateOrderListData[]>>(
'factory/podOrder/getOperationOrderById', 'factory/podOrderOperation/getByPodOrderId',
{ {
params: { id }, params: { podOrderId: id },
}, },
) )
} }
...@@ -632,18 +632,17 @@ export function exportFactoryOrderInfo(data: ExportParams) { ...@@ -632,18 +632,17 @@ export function exportFactoryOrderInfo(data: ExportParams) {
} }
export function interceptUpdateApi(ids: (string | number)[]) { export function interceptUpdateApi(ids: (string | number)[]) {
return axios.post<never, BaseRespData<never>>( return axios.post<never, BaseRespData<ResultInfoDataItem[]>>(
'factory/podOrder/interceptUpdate', 'factory/podOrder/factoryOrderUnblock',
ids, ids,
) )
} }
export function interceptSuccessApi(data: { export function interceptSuccessApi(
ids: (string | number)[] data: { factoryOrderNumber: string; suspendSussessType: number }[],
interceptType: number ) {
}) { return axios.post<never, BaseRespData<ResultInfoDataItem[]>>(
return axios.post<never, BaseRespData<never>>( 'factory/podOrder/factoryOrderBlockSuccess',
'factory/podOrder/interceptSuccess',
data, data,
) )
} }
...@@ -50,8 +50,11 @@ export function useOrderBatchActions(options: UseOrderBatchActionsOptions) { ...@@ -50,8 +50,11 @@ export function useOrderBatchActions(options: UseOrderBatchActionsOptions) {
const res = await action.api(ids) const res = await action.api(ids)
if (res.code !== 200) return if (res.code !== 200) return
if (action.successText) ElMessage.success(action.successText) if (action.successText) ElMessage.success(action.successText)
if (action.onSuccess) await action.onSuccess(res) if (action.onSuccess) {
await refreshCurrentView({ isRefreshTree: !!action.refreshTree }) await action.onSuccess(res)
} else {
await refreshCurrentView({ isRefreshTree: !!action.refreshTree })
}
if (action.onAfter) await action.onAfter() if (action.onAfter) await action.onAfter()
} catch (e) { } catch (e) {
console.error(e) console.error(e)
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ment